Good Friday falls on April 19, 2019. The feast symbolizes the day Christians believe that Jesus Christ was crucified. The feast is followed by Easter Sunday, which honors the resurrection of Jesus Christ in the Christian faith.

Passover also begins on the evening of April 19th. It ends on the evening of April 27th.

Is Good Friday a holiday?

Good Friday is not one of the 10 public holidays in the United States. The next federal holiday in 2019 is Memorial Day, May 27th.

However, Good Friday is considered one of 12 vacation holidays in the state of New Jersey in 2019. New Jersey is one of 12 US states that closes government and state courts on Friday. . The others are Connecticut, Delaware, Florida, Hawaii, Indiana, Kentucky, Louisiana, North Carolina, North Dakota, Texas and Tennessee.

Is the stock exchange open on Good Friday?

The NYSE and Nasdaq are both closed on Good Friday. Bond markets could also close early Thursday afternoon before Easter weekend. Markets will return to their usual Monday schedule.

Are schools open on Good Friday?

Most New Jersey public schools are closed on Good Friday and many of them are planning an extended spring break before or after Easter weekend. Some districts use Good Friday as a make-up day for snowy days during winters when there are many cancellations.

When are Good Friday and Easter Sunday next year?

Easter is April 12, 2020 and April 4, 2021. Good Friday falls on April 10, 2020 and April 2, 2021.

The Eastern Orthodox Church, however, observes Easter Sunday a week later.
